龙芯3A6000平台办公隐私小技巧一键清除数科OFD的最近打开文件记录在国产化办公环境中数科OFD作为版式文档处理的重要工具其阅读历史记录功能虽然方便却也暗藏隐私泄露风险。尤其对金融、法律等敏感行业从业者而言清除使用痕迹不仅是个人习惯更是职业要求。本文将深入解析龙芯3A6000平台下统信UOS/麒麟KYLINOS系统中数科OFD的痕迹管理机制提供从基础清理到自动化防护的全套解决方案。1. 隐私痕迹背后的技术原理数科OFD的阅读记录存储采用典型的INI配置文件格式默认路径为~/.config/suwellreader/recentopenfile.ini。这个看似简单的文本文件实则包含三个维度的隐私数据文件路径历史完整记录最近打开的20个OFD文档绝对路径时间戳信息每个文件末次访问时间精确到秒级会话缓存未正常关闭的文档会保留临时状态标记通过终端命令可以直观查看其内容结构cat ~/.config/suwellreader/recentopenfile.ini [Recent File List] File1/home/user/财务报告2023.ofd File2/home/user/薪酬调整方案.ofd ...这种存储方式带来两个潜在风险点一是配置文件未做加密处理任何有权限的用户都可直接读取二是即使通过软件界面清除记录磁盘上的文件痕迹仍需额外处理。2. 图形界面与终端双清除方案2.1 可视化操作路径对于日常单次清理需求软件内置功能最为便捷启动数科OFD阅读器点击右上角菜单栏「历史记录」图标在弹出面板底部选择「清除所有记录」关键步骤同时勾选「删除临时文件」选项注意部分麒麟KYLINOS版本中该选项可能隐藏在「设置→隐私保护」子菜单下2.2 终端深度清理方案当需要批量处理或图形界面不可用时命令行操作展现其优势。以下是经过优化的组合命令# 清空历史记录文件 truncate -s0 ~/.config/suwellreader/recentopenfile.ini # 同步清除缩略图缓存 find ~/.cache/suwellreader -name *.thumb -exec rm {} \; # 重置文件权限防止残留元数据 chmod 600 ~/.config/suwellreader/*该方案相比简单的文件内容清空额外处理了容易被忽略的缩略图缓存和文件权限问题确保痕迹清除无死角。3. 自动化隐私防护系统3.1 计划任务自动清理在统信UOS中配置定时任务可定期自动清理创建清理脚本clean_ofd_history.sh#!/bin/bash logger [OFD Cleaner] Starting history cleanup rm -f ~/.config/suwellreader/recentopenfile.ini find ~/.cache/suwellreader -mtime 1 -delete添加每日执行的cron任务(crontab -l 2/dev/null; echo 0 18 * * * ~/scripts/clean_ofd_history.sh) | crontab -3.2 内存虚拟化方案对于高敏感场景建议结合龙芯平台的轻量级容器技术# 创建专用阅读环境 podman run -it --rm \ -v /tmp/.X11-unix:/tmp/.X11-unix \ -e DISPLAY$DISPLAY \ --device /dev/dri \ localhost/ofd-reader这种方案每次启动都是全新的虚拟环境所有操作痕迹随容器销毁自动清除适合处理绝密文档。4. 隐私防护的进阶实践4.1 文件指纹混淆技术通过修改文档元数据生成不同指纹避免被记录关联#!/usr/bin/python3 import hashlib import random def alter_metadata(ofd_path): with open(ofd_path, rb) as f: content f.read() pos content.find(bofd:DocInfo) if pos 0: f.seek(pos 20) f.write(random.randbytes(8))4.2 物理隔离方案在龙芯3A6000平台上可配置双用户体系日常账户禁用数科OFD历史记录功能阅密账户采用全内存工作模式禁用持久化存储配置关键命令# 禁用历史记录功能 sed -i /^EnableHistory/d /etc/suwellreader.conf echo EnableHistoryfalse /etc/suwellreader.conf实际部署中发现结合统信UOS的权限管控模块可以构建文档访问的完整审计链条既满足隐私保护需求又符合企事业单位的合规要求。